🌿 Commitment and Terroir:
Domaine Les Hautes Noëlles is one of the pioneers of organic farming in the Nantes region. Located between the Loire and the Grand-Lieu lake nature reserve, the vineyard benefits from an exceptional environment that promotes the pure expression of the terroir.
The grapes from each parcel are vinified separately before being aged on lees for several months without racking, a traditional Muscadet method that brings complexity, volume, and finesse to the wine.

🌿 Commitment and Terroir:
The grapes come from plots located on metamorphic rocks composed of amphibolites and eclogites with the presence of rolled quartz and flint. This unique terroir brings freshness, tension, and aromatic precision to the wine.
The harvest is done manually. Vinification begins with whole cluster maceration before aging in vats, preserving the purity of the fruit. The estate is certified organic farming and favors indigenous yeasts and minimal intervention in the cellar.

🌿 Commitment & Terroir:
Domaine Balansa, run by Céline Peyre and Alexandre Gressent, is located in Villeneuve-les-Corbières, in the heart of the Hautes Corbières region. The vines, cultivated using organic and biodynamic methods, are planted on schist hillsides between 140 and 380 meters above sea level. Harvests are carried out by hand, and the winemaking process is carried out without additives, with a minimal dose of sulfur, to preserve the natural expression of the terroir.

🌿 Commitment and Terroir:
Floréal is a new-generation grape variety resulting from a cross aimed at naturally strengthening disease resistance. This characteristic allows Domaine Les Hautes Noëlles to significantly limit interventions in the vineyard and to continue its environmental approach.
The vines are planted on silt and clay soils. The grapes are harvested manually with sorting of the harvest, then vinified through spontaneous fermentations before aging for six months in stainless steel tanks. The wine is then bottled without fining or filtration to preserve its authenticity.
